ABGB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2015 in Review
13 of the 3,813 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Abengoa SA Class B (ABGB) for Q4 2015, worth a combined $14.5M — down 78% from $65.5M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 9 funds closed out of ABGB and 3 opened new positions — a net loss of 6 holders — while 3 trimmed existing stakes and 5 added.
The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, adding an estimated $988K. The largest seller was Jennison Associates, exiting entirely with an estimated $13.5M sold.
